openathleteorg/openathlete

The open-source, AI-powered endurance training platform.

44
/ 100
Emerging

This platform helps endurance athletes manage and optimize their training by providing AI-powered plans and performance analysis. It takes your workout data from devices like Garmin or Strava and generates intelligent training suggestions, while also tracking your progress and fatigue. It's ideal for runners, cyclists, and triathletes who want more control over their training and data.

Use this if you are an endurance athlete who wants a customizable, AI-powered training system that gives you full ownership and control over your personal data.

Not ideal if you prefer a 'set it and forget it' coaching app or don't want to engage with managing your training platform.

endurance-training running cycling triathlon performance-tracking
No Package No Dependents
Maintenance 10 / 25
Adoption 5 / 25
Maturity 16 / 25
Community 13 / 25

How are scores calculated?

Stars

10

Forks

2

Language

TypeScript

License

AGPL-3.0

Last pushed

Feb 10, 2026

Commits (30d)

0

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/ml-frameworks/openathleteorg/openathlete"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.